My situation may prove somewhat awkward if/when the situation starts to relax internationally.

I’m currently in Europe, rotating between Belgium and UK.
I have an EG- extension, expiring in June.
I do not see travel options being available before then, which means that my next arrival to Cambodia would be after my visa has expired.
The latest information is that Cambodia are not currently issuing, or have suspended for the present
-Visa on Arrival
-e-visa
-tourist visa
-visa exemptions

My family are in Phnom Penh. I may be missing something, but the way I read it currently is that even if I could get to ANYborder of Cambodia, after my visa extension expires, I would not be able to enter the country.

What have I missed?

EG extensions are being issued for only one month at a time for now. Hopefully they will come up with a three or six month option though because it's gonna use up a few passport pages before we can travel again.

I paid $50 for mine, another agent quoted $55.
